Harmonizing Outcomes With Revascularization and Stents in Acute Myocardial Infarction
Dual Arm Factorial Randomized Trial in Patients w/ST Segment Elevation AMI to Compare the Results of Using Anticoagulation With Either Unfractionated Heparin + Routine GP IIb/IIIa Inhibition or Bivalirudin + Bail-out GP IIb/IIIa Inhibition; and Primary Angioplasty With Stent Implantation With Either a Slow Rate-release Paclitaxel-eluting Stent (TAXUS™) or Uncoated Bare Metal Stent (EXPRESS2™)
Sponsor: Boston Scientific Corporation
A PHASE3 clinical study on Myocardial Infarction, this trial is completed. The trial is conducted by Boston Scientific Corporation and has accumulated 7 data snapshots since 2005. Cardiovascular trials of this type often inform treatment guidelines for long-term patient management.
